Key Attractions Covered in Udaipur Tour Packages

City Palace

This grand palace complex is the heart of most Udaipur tour packages. Built on the banks of Lake Pichola, it houses museums, balconies, towers, and courtyards that narrate the history of the Mewar dynasty.

Lake Pichola and Boat Rides

One of the most serene experiences in Udaipur is the boat ride on Lake Pichola. It gives close-up views of the Lake Palace, Jag Mandir, and the ghats. This ride is a key inclusion in almost all packages.

Jagdish Temple

Located near the City Palace, this 17th-century Hindu temple is a fine example of Indo-Aryan architecture. Many packages begin or end city tours with this spiritual stop.

Fateh Sagar Lake

For those looking for open spaces and a relaxed atmosphere, Fateh Sagar Lake is perfect. It offers pedal boating and views of the hills, with Nehru Park as a popular family spot.

Sajjangarh (Monsoon Palace)

This palace, situated on a hilltop, provides panoramic views of the lakes and cityscape. Udaipur tour packages that include a sunset visit here are in high demand.

Saheliyon Ki Bari

This garden of maidens features lotus pools, fountains, and marble art. It’s a peaceful stop and often included in family and heritage tours.


Best Time to Book Udaipur Tour Packages

The most favorable time to visit Udaipur is from October to March. During this period, the weather is pleasant, and major festivals like Diwali, Holi, and Mewar Festival are celebrated with grandeur. Udaipur tour packages during these months often sell out fast, especially around festive dates and weekends.

Summer months (April to June) are hot but see fewer crowds. Budget travelers may find good deals on packages during this time. Monsoon (July to September) brings greenery to the hills and lakeside beauty, making it a good option for romantic getaways.

Local Experiences to Add to Your Udaipur Tour Packages

Art and Handicraft Workshops

Udaipur is known for miniature painting, silver jewelry, and handcrafted leather goods. Some packages allow add-ons where you can visit artisan studios or participate in a quick painting workshop.

Cooking Classes

Local cooking sessions with Udaipur families or professional chefs can be included in customized packages. These give a deeper insight into Rajasthani food culture.

Cultural Evenings

Packages often feature evening shows at Bagore Ki Haveli or Shilpgram, where visitors witness live performances of Ghoomar, Bhavai, and puppet storytelling.

Traditional Shopping Bazaars

Markets like Hathi Pol and Bada Bazaar are favorite spots for textiles, mojaris, art pieces, and more. Some guided tours include market visits with time to shop local.
